Abstract
937,576. Supply systems for cinematograph projector lamps. ASSOCIATED ELECTRICAL INDUSTRIES Ltd. June 15, 1962 [June 27, 1961], No. 23227/61. Class 38 (4). The high pressure, xenon-filled, cold cathode lamp 3 of a cinematograph projector is supplied with pulses of energy from the terminals 1, 2 of a D.C. source by applying alternate signals of opposite polarity to the control electrode 6 of a semi-conductor rectifier 5, which is thereby made conductive or non-conductive at the frequency of the pulses to be supplied. The rectifier 5 may have two control electrodes to which switching-on and switching-off signals are applied respectively. A resistor 4 maintains a small discharge through the lamp between pulses of current. The signals applied to the rectifier 5 may be obtained by arranging for the flicker shutter of the projector (or a member associated with this shutter) to periodically interrupt a beam of light impinging on a phototransistor, whose output is converted into pulses of alternating polarity by a conventional amplifier, phase-splitter and differentiator circuit, Figs. 2 and 3 (not shown) Alternatively the signals may be produced by associating with the shutter a magnetically-cored inductance so that the leading and trailing shutter edges produce a signal through the winding associated with the core. If the flicker shutter is omitted the signals may be supplied by means moving synchronously with the movement of the film through the gate.
